Types of Paw Print Tree Decorations Available
Engraved Metal Ornaments
Metal ornaments offer durability and elegance, with materials like aluminium, brass, and stainless steel providing long-lasting memorial pieces. Professional engravers can etch your pet’s actual paw print onto the surface, along with their name, dates, and special messages. These ornaments typically feature a polished finish that catches light beautifully when hung on tree branches.
Ceramic and Clay Options
Ceramic paw print ornaments provide a more traditional, handcrafted feel. Many artisans create custom pieces using your pet’s actual paw impression pressed into clay before firing. These ornaments can be painted, glazed, or left in natural earth tones, offering versatility in design and personalisation.
Glass Memorial Ornaments
Etched glass ornaments create stunning memorial pieces that reflect light beautifully. The paw print can be sandblasted or laser-etched into clear or coloured glass, creating a delicate, sophisticated appearance. Some glass ornaments incorporate the pet’s ashes into the glass itself, creating a truly unique memorial piece.
Wood-Based Decorations
Wooden ornaments offer a rustic, natural aesthetic that appeals to many pet owners. Species like oak, maple, or cherry can be laser-engraved with intricate paw print designs. Wood ornaments age beautifully over time, developing character that adds to their sentimental value.
Creating DIY Paw Print Tree Decorations
Gathering Necessary Materials
Creating your own paw print ornament requires specific materials depending on your chosen medium. For clay ornaments, you’ll need air-dry clay, rolling pins, cookie cutters, and acrylic paints. Salt dough provides an affordable alternative using flour, salt, water, and food colouring. For impression ornaments, non-toxic ink pads or clay impression materials ensure safe paw print capture.

Step-by-Step Creation Process
Begin by preparing your chosen material according to package instructions. Roll clay or salt dough to approximately quarter-inch thickness, ensuring even consistency. Gently press your pet’s paw into the material, applying steady pressure to capture fine details like toe pads and nail marks. Use a straw or small tool to create a hanging hole before the material dries.
Allow the ornament to dry completely, which may take 24-48 hours depending on thickness and humidity. Once dry, sand any rough edges and apply paint, glaze, or sealant as desired. Add personalisation using permanent markers, paint pens, or vinyl lettering.
Preservation Techniques
Proper preservation ensures your handmade ornament lasts for years. Apply clear acrylic sealer to protect painted surfaces from fading and chipping. Store ornaments in tissue paper or bubble wrap when not displayed, protecting them from temperature fluctuations and physical damage.

Capturing the Perfect Paw Print for Your Decoration
Timing and Preparation
The quality of your paw print directly impacts the final ornament appearance. Choose a time when your pet is relaxed and calm, avoiding meal times or high-energy periods. Have all materials prepared and within easy reach to minimise the capture session duration.

Impression Techniques
For living pets, use non-toxic ink pads designed specifically for pet prints. Gently press the paw onto the ink pad, ensuring even coverage without oversaturation. Press the inked paw onto paper or impression material with steady, even pressure. Clean the paw immediately with pet-safe wipes to prevent ink ingestion.
Clay impressions offer three-dimensional capture capabilities. Roll clay to appropriate thickness and gently press the paw into the surface. Maintain steady pressure for several seconds to capture fine details. Remove the paw carefully to avoid smudging the impression.
Post-Mortem Paw Print Options
Many veterinary clinics offer paw print services as part of their end-of-life care packages. Professional veterinarians can create high-quality impressions using specialised materials designed for memorial purposes. Some services include multiple impression options, allowing families to create several ornaments or share prints among family members.

Long-Term Care and Maintenance
Proper care ensures your memorial ornament remains beautiful for years to come. Dust gently with soft cloths, avoiding abrasive materials that could scratch surfaces. Store in protective containers during off-seasons, using acid-free tissue paper to prevent chemical reactions that could damage materials over time.
Avoid exposing ornaments to extreme temperatures or humidity changes that could cause materials to crack or warp. Handle with clean hands to prevent oils from affecting finishes, and consider wearing cotton gloves when handling particularly delicate pieces.
